#e30248 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#e30248 is composed of 89% red, 0.8% green and 28.2%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 99.1% magenta, 68.3% yellow and 11% black. It has a hue angle of 341.3 degrees, a saturation of 98.3% and a lightness of 44.9%. #e30248 color hex could be obtained by blending #ff0490 with #c70000. Closest websafe color is: #cc0033.

#e30248 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#e30248 has RGB values of R:227, G:2, B:72 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.99, Y:0.68, K:0.11. Its decimal value is 14877256.

Shades and Tints of #e30248
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#0d0004 is the darkest color, while #fff9fb is the lightest one.

Tones of #e30248
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#796c70 is the less saturated color, while #e30248 is the most saturated one.
